A number of the Group's accounting policies and disclosures require the measurement of fair values. The Group uses appropriate valuation techniques when sufficient data are available to measure fair value, maximising the use of relevant observable inputs and minimising the use of unobservable inputs. Refer to note 1.20 for the accounting policy and valuation of these financial instruments.
The Group's assets and liabilities that are measured at fair value are classified into different levels based on the extent that quoted prices are used in the calculation of fair value and the levels have been defined as follows:
- Level 1: fair value based on quoted prices (unadjusted) in active markets for identical assets or liabilities;
- Level 2: fair value based on inputs other than quoted prices included within level 1 that are observable for the asset or liability, either directly (that is, as prices) or indirectly (that is, derived from prices); or
- Level 3: fair value based on inputs for the asset or liability that are not based on observable market data (that is, unobservable inputs).
